What licensed and insured means for a labor-only movers job in Gunlock
There are two different things called insurance in this trade. Released-value protection is included by law and pays by weight — around 60 cents a pound, which on a television is close to nothing. Full-value protection is a separate product that pays to repair or replace.
Ask which one a quote includes. Most quotes include the first and are described as though they include the second.

Heat decides the working hours here for a good part of the year. Summer loads start early for a reason, and a crew still carrying at two in the afternoon in July is a crew making mistakes.
Month-end and the summer weeks fill first. If your date is flexible by a fortnight, say so — it is often worth money.
Five things make the difference between a quote and a guess:
- A rough inventory, even a phone video walked room to room — it is the single thing that makes an estimate accurate
- Your dates, including the one that cannot move and the one that can
- Anything unusually heavy or awkward: a safe, a piano, a tub, a treadmill, a fish tank
- Access notes at both ends — stairs, lifts, gates, parking, gate codes
- What is NOT coming with you, which is often the cheapest decision in the whole move
